WHAT YOU MIGHT NOT KNOW ABOUT YOUR BODY...

WOMEN

Cardiac disease, infeertility, migraine headaches, psychiatric disorders, and strokes are biologically different in women. Obesity, arthritis, asthma and bronchitis, seizures, headcis, and more occur more frequently in women than in men.

FACTS WE THINK YOU SHOULD KNOW...

Diseases such as sleep apnea or heart attacks in women can go undiagnosed because they don't have similar "textbook" symptoms compared to their male counterparts. The Physician's Health Study examined the effect of aspirin on cardiovascular disease involving 22,000 patients. Not a single one of them was female!

PEOPLE OF COLOR

NAM repotyed that minorities are less likely than white persons to be given appropriate cardiac care, recieve kidney dialysis or transpants, and be given the best treatments for stoke, cancer, or AIDS. Research suggests that individuals with at least some medical training hold and may use false beliefs about biological differences between blacks and whites to inform medical judgements that may contibute to racial disparities in pain assessment and treatment

Women upper body

BUILD MUSCLE MASS

Men carry proportionally more mass — both fat and muscle — in their upper bodies, while we women tend to be more bottom-heavy. This means our center of mass is lower, this makes us more stable and controllable because our relative weight is closer to the ground. Take advantage of your lower center of mass and implement exercises such as skater jumps and agility drills to further hone your balance and flexibility, develop strength and power, and burn mega-calories. And while pull-ups and push-ups may be warm-up moves for men, you can use them for developing strength and muscle mass.

HOUR GLASS FIGURE

If your goal is to balance your physique aesthetically and make your lower body appear smaller without actually shrinking it, then think like a man and hone in on your upper half. From a body-sculpting standpoint, having wider lats and shoulders makes your waist look smaller and gives you an hourglass silhouette.

BURN FAT

Women are great at burning fat during aerobic work, and estrogen is associated with a greater preference for fat oxidation. Because of this, our bodies learn to store fat to be used during long cardio sessions, as opposed to men who store excess calories as muscle glycogen — they burn more carbohydrates during training The solution here is to do less cardio but at a higher intensity. Research suggests that women may undergo higher cardiovascular and metabolic strain during high-intensity interval training workouts and recover better between intervals.

OUR SKIN BARRIERS

Transepidermal water loss(TEWL), which is a measurement that represents the amount of water that escapes from our skin and is used as a reflection of skin water barrier integrity. TEWL was found to be greater in Black skin compared with White skin. TEWL measurements of Asian skin were inconclusive.

HOW SKIN COLOR AFFECTS SKIN

Black people have a 2.5 times greater spontaneous desquamation rate (peeling skin) compared with Caucasians and Asians, possibly accounting for an increased frequency of dry skin seen clinically in Black people. Those with lighter skin types tend to suffer more skin damage due to UV exposure (photoaging), which means they are prone to showing signs of aging much more readily than those with darker skin. This photoaging leads to fine lines, wrinkles, dry and sagging skin due to loss of elasticity as well as hyperpigmentation.Those who have darker skin tones, like Type III and IV, will display signs of aging much later in life. They can, however, suffer issues like dark circles and discoloration.

SKIN SENSITIVITY IN POC

Darker skin tones are more sensitive to topical ingredients like alpha hydroxy acids and beta hydroxy acids than Caucasian skin. This can lead to an unwanted inflammatory response that can cause side effects like post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ation.
